See More Details >>Embarking on a career as a carpenter in South Carolina typically begins with a combination of apprenticeship and vocational training, offering a pathway to earn while learning essential skills. Apprenticeships in this trade generally span three to four years, providing extensive on-the-job training under experienced professionals. According to the U.S. Bureau of Labor Statistics, there are approximately 4,000 carpenters employed in South Carolina, with the national average wage for carpenters standing at $58,210 annually, translating to about $1,120 per week. Over the past decade, the carpentry profession has seen a steady demand, with job growth projections indicating an 8% increase in the number of jobs from 2020 to 2030. This growth, coupled with the potential for higher earnings through specialization and experience, makes carpentry a viable and rewarding career choice in South Carolina.
